Transaction 64e2831f50d4c603ba1677289cc529b955e3b76f04b92d319c03bac3b4f98062

1 Input
2 Outputs
  • 64e2831f50d4c603ba1677289cc529b955e3b76f04b92d319c03bac3b4f98062:0
  • value  6751926
    address  2MvZYXA6dgicqN6yfhgMd5nqEcm3JHe9pZX
  • 64e2831f50d4c603ba1677289cc529b955e3b76f04b92d319c03bac3b4f98062:1
  • value  8017302310
    address  2NAwrREHBjWjPxeGJbSkrSQqXpAhHaAdRp3